    Abstract: PROBLEM TO BE SOLVED: To obtain a clean energy by forming a nitrogen polymer by degrading- nitrogen-containing group by applying an energy to a nitrogen-containing compound. SOLUTION: This nitrogen polymer of the formula, Nn [(n) is 4-15] such as N5 and N10 is obtained by irradiating an energy source such as discharge, heat or light, preferably high power pulse ultraviolet rays to an azide compound and a diazo compound containing a nitrogen-containing group such as azide group and diazo group capable of releasing a nitrogen component having high reactivity by degradation to degrade the nitrogen-containing group, and to release the highly reactive nitrogen component such as nitrogen radical, azide cation and azide anion. The nitrogen-containing compound used as the raw material for producing the nitrogen polymer is the one in a solid state at a normal temperature, preferably having >=80 deg.C melting point, and the proportion of the nitrogen in the molecule is >=50 atomic %. The nitrogen-containing compound having >=50 atomic % nitrogen content is exemplified by an azide compound of formula I (nitrogen content is 80 atomic %), formula II (nitrogen content is 78 atomic %) or the formula, AgN3 (nitrogen content is 75 atomic %) and preferably the azide compound comprising two elements of N and C.
